在人工智能的领域中,深度学习是一个至关重要的分支。而麻省理工学院(MIT)在这一领域的研究成果尤为显著。本文将深入解析MIT人工智能深度学习的经典教材,帮助读者从入门到精通,逐步掌握深度学习的核心知识。
第一章:深度学习概述
1.1 深度学习的起源与发展
深度学习作为一种人工智能技术,起源于20世纪80年代的神经网络研究。经过几十年的发展,特别是近年来,随着计算能力的提升和大数据的涌现,深度学习在图像识别、语音识别、自然语言处理等领域取得了突破性的进展。
1.2 深度学习的基本概念
深度学习通过构建多层的神经网络模型,模拟人脑的感知和认知过程,实现对复杂数据的自动特征提取和分类。其主要包括以下几个基本概念:
- 神经网络:由多个神经元组成的层次结构,用于处理和传递信息。
- 神经元:神经网络的基本单元,负责接收输入、处理信息和输出结果。
- 激活函数:用于引入非线性特性,使神经网络具有学习和表达能力。
- 权重和偏置:神经网络中的参数,用于调整模型在训练过程中的表现。
第二章:MIT深度学习教材推荐
2.1 《深度学习》(Goodfellow et al.)
作为深度学习领域的经典教材,《深度学习》详细介绍了深度学习的理论基础、算法实现和应用场景。该书内容全面,适合初学者和有一定基础的学习者。
2.2 《神经网络与深度学习》(邱锡鹏)
这本书由MIT教授邱锡鹏撰写,以通俗易懂的语言讲解了神经网络和深度学习的基本原理,并配有丰富的实例和代码。适合对深度学习有一定了解,希望进一步深入学习的研究者。
2.3 《深度学习与生成对抗网络》(Ian Goodfellow)
Ian Goodfellow作为深度学习领域的领军人物,其著作《深度学习与生成对抗网络》深入探讨了生成对抗网络(GAN)的理论和应用。该书适合对GAN有一定了解,希望深入了解该领域的研究者。
第三章:深度学习实战
3.1 深度学习框架
在深度学习实战中,选择合适的框架至关重要。以下是一些常用的深度学习框架:
- TensorFlow:由Google开发,功能强大,易于使用。
- PyTorch:由Facebook开发,具有良好的动态计算图支持。
- Keras:基于Theano和TensorFlow构建,提供了丰富的API和模型库。
3.2 实战案例
以下是一些深度学习实战案例:
- 图像识别:利用卷积神经网络(CNN)实现图像分类、目标检测等任务。
- 语音识别:利用循环神经网络(RNN)实现语音识别、语音合成等任务。
- 自然语言处理:利用长短期记忆网络(LSTM)实现文本分类、情感分析等任务。
第四章:深度学习未来展望
随着人工智能技术的不断发展,深度学习在各个领域的应用将越来越广泛。以下是一些深度学习的未来展望:
- 跨学科融合:深度学习与其他学科的交叉融合,如生物信息学、医学等。
- 小样本学习:降低对大量标注数据的依赖,提高模型的泛化能力。
- 可解释性:提高模型的可解释性,增强用户对模型的信任度。
通过学习MIT人工智能深度学习的经典教材,相信读者能够从入门到精通,为深度学习领域的发展贡献自己的力量。
